BIOE 210: BIOMOLEC METHODS
University of California, Santa Barbara
The goal of the course is to generate in our students an understanding of t he logic behind the key tools used to characterize biomolecules and biosyst ems. Both the mechanisms by which these techniques work, and the rationale for why each would be employed (strengths, weaknesses, potential pitfalls) .
